数据挖掘技术在港口工程环保竣工验收中的应用

摘要
港口工程环境保护竣工验收调查是以海岸带生态环境影响调查为主的一项全新技术工作,如何从港口工程建设运行全过程所采集到的海量原始数据中挖掘有效、新颖、具有潜在价值且易于理解的知识表示,成为港口工程竣工环境保护验收调查亟需解决的技术难题。本文尝试将数据挖掘技术应用于环保验收调查中,提出了港口工程竣工环境保护验收调查的数据挖掘方法框架,并进行案例研究。为解决港口工程竣工环境保护验收调查这一技术难题提供了新的方法。针对港口工程施工工艺、施工状况、施工现场数据、环境监测数据、生态及水质调查因子等进行数据挖掘应用,最终调查挖掘出案例工程施工过程中的海洋生态环境影响的类型、程度及发展趋势,有针对性地提出需要采取的补救性环保措施,为港口工程竣工环境保护验收调查提供有力的技术支持。
Environmental protection acceptance check of port engineering is a new technology to the coastal zone ecological environmental impact survey. How to mining valid, novel, potentially useful and easy to understand knowledge representation from massive raw data collected in the whole process of port engineering construction and run, is a technical problem which need to be solved in the environmental protection acceptance check of port engineering. This paper attempts to apply the data mining technology to the environmental protection acceptance check of port engineering. The framework of data mining methods in this work is presented. It also make case studies. It apply a new method to solve this technical problem. In this paper, Data mining technology is applied in the construction technology of port engineering, construction conditions,construction site data, environmental monitoring data, ecological and water quality factors. The type, degree of development and trend of the marine ecological environmental impact of construction process in the case of Engineering was gained finally. The remedial measures for environmental protection is proposed.A powerful technical support for the environmental protection acceptance check is provided.
